Subject: [PATCH v3 13/20] cputlb: Move NOTDIRTY handling from I/O path to TLB path
Date: Sat, 21 Sep 2019 20:54:51 -0700	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20190922035458.14879-14-richard.henderson@linaro.org>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20190922035458.14879-1-richard.henderson@linaro.org>

Pages that we want to track for NOTDIRTY are RAM.  We do not
really need to go through the I/O path to handle them.

diff --git a/include/exec/cpu-common.h b/include/exec/cpu-common.h
index 1c0e03ddc2..81753bbb34 100644
--- a/include/exec/cpu-common.h
+++ b/include/exec/cpu-common.h
@@ -100,8 +100,6 @@ void qemu_flush_coalesced_mmio_buffer(void);
 
 void cpu_flush_icache_range(hwaddr start, hwaddr len);
 
-extern struct MemoryRegion io_mem_notdirty;
-
 typedef int (RAMBlockIterFunc)(RAMBlock *rb, void *opaque);
 
 int qemu_ram_foreach_block(RAMBlockIterFunc func, void *opaque);
diff --git a/accel/tcg/cputlb.c b/accel/tcg/cputlb.c
index 7ab523d7ec..b7bd738115 100644
--- a/accel/tcg/cputlb.c
+++ b/accel/tcg/cputlb.c
@@ -904,7 +904,7 @@ static uint64_t io_readx(CPUArchState *env, CPUIOTLBEntry *iotlbentry,
     mr = section->mr;
     mr_offset = (iotlbentry->addr & TARGET_PAGE_MASK) + addr;
     cpu->mem_io_pc = retaddr;
-    if (mr != &io_mem_notdirty && !cpu->can_do_io) {
+    if (!cpu->can_do_io) {
         cpu_io_recompile(cpu, retaddr);
     }
 
@@ -945,7 +945,7 @@ static void io_writex(CPUArchState *env, CPUIOTLBEntry *iotlbentry,
     section = iotlb_to_section(cpu, iotlbentry->addr, iotlbentry->attrs);
     mr = section->mr;
     mr_offset = (iotlbentry->addr & TARGET_PAGE_MASK) + addr;
-    if (mr != &io_mem_notdirty && !cpu->can_do_io) {
+    if (!cpu->can_do_io) {
         cpu_io_recompile(cpu, retaddr);
     }
     cpu->mem_io_vaddr = addr;
@@ -1606,7 +1606,7 @@ store_helper(CPUArchState *env, target_ulong addr, uint64_t val,
         }
 
         /* Handle I/O access.  */
-        if (likely(tlb_addr & (TLB_MMIO | TLB_NOTDIRTY))) {
+        if (tlb_addr & TLB_MMIO) {
             io_writex(env, iotlbentry, mmu_idx, val, addr, retaddr,
                       op ^ (tlb_addr & TLB_BSWAP ? MO_BSWAP : 0));
             return;
@@ -1619,6 +1619,26 @@ store_helper(CPUArchState *env, target_ulong addr, uint64_t val,
 
         haddr = (void *)((uintptr_t)addr + entry->addend);
 
+        /* Handle clean RAM pages.  */
+        if (tlb_addr & TLB_NOTDIRTY) {
+            NotDirtyInfo ndi;
+
+            /* We require mem_io_pc in tb_invalidate_phys_page_range.  */
+            env_cpu(env)->mem_io_pc = retaddr;
+
+            memory_notdirty_write_prepare(&ndi, env_cpu(env), addr,
+                                          addr + iotlbentry->addr, size);
+
+            if (unlikely(tlb_addr & TLB_BSWAP)) {
+                direct_swap(haddr, val);
+            } else {
+                direct(haddr, val);
+            }
+
+            memory_notdirty_write_complete(&ndi);
+            return;
+        }
+
         if (unlikely(tlb_addr & TLB_BSWAP)) {
             direct_swap(haddr, val);
         } else {
